325 Gingoog City scholars complete NC II courses via LGU-TESDA program

GINGOOG CITY (PIA) – A total of 325 scholars in Gingoog City completed the Driving NC II course and various community-based training programs (CBT) through the Provincial Training Center–Misamis Oriental.

These initiatives, supported by Mayor Erick G. Cañosa through City Community Training and Employment Coordinator (CTEC) Joy V. Malto, showcase the transformative impact of accessible education and skills training.

The training programs provided residents with essential skills, empowering them to build sustainable livelihoods and actively support their communities.

Key guests attended the recent culmination program, including Vice Mayor Tadoy P. Lugod, Education Chair Councilor Evelyn G. Cañosa, City Administrator Dr. Enrique Guevarra, and PTC Misamis Oriental Administrator Josef Rod L. Ilogon, representing Provincial Director Marigold Cherie Garrido.

Competency-based trainers Lt. Leonard Minas of Alpha Company, Bishop Arlex Abugho of River of Life, and PB Lolita Cabilto attended the event.

This collaborative effort highlights Gingoog local government’s commitment to uplifting lives through Technical Vocational Education and Training (TVET), with strong support from TESDA Misamis Oriental and other stakeholders. (TESDA-10/PIA-10/Misamis Oriental)
